Cloud Human Resource People Partner, Databases

Note: By applying to this position you will have an opportunity to share your preferred working location from the following: Sunnyvale, CA, USA; Kirkland, WA, USA.Minimum qualifications:• Bachelor's degree or equivalent practical experience.• 12 years of experience in HR business partner or HR generalist supporting leaders at global companies.• Experience in driving change across an organization, managing stakeholders across teams at all levels.• Experience in talent management and driving leadership development programs.Preferred qualifications:• Experience in management consultant, or working with external clients.• Knowledge of current and future processes needed to pursue continuous improvement in Human Resource (HR) and talent policies and practices.• Ability to communicate across audiences, situations, and contexts in both a written and verbal format.• Ability to garner consensus from internal and external stakeholders, including executive leadership, surrounding new ideas and strategies.About The JobPeople Operations strives to revolutionize human resources the same way that Google has revolutionized search. We are helping to find, grow and keep the remarkable assemblage of talent who are our Googlers. You'll be an advocate of Google's culture and values, partnering with our business leaders to help them build their organizations and make sure all people decisions are based on data. Whether coaching our clients on how to lead their teams, navigating and resolving employee relations issues or managing programs that help develop our Googlers, you are exceptionally focused on putting them first, and being as clear and transparent as possible to help Googlers understand how people decisions get made.The Cloud business is at the forefront of the AI revolution, and the Cloud Human Resource (HR) team is positioned to shape our culture, advance the organization and accelerate growth. As Cloud HR People Partners, we work on organizational tests, aligning our solutions with Cloud's mission to digitally transform businesses through people-focused strategies. As integral members of the leadership team, we serve as thought leaders, implementing Cloud's people strategy and empowering our organization to grow.You are responsible for enabling customers to digitally transform with the most open, unified, and intelligent database platform. You will build the bridge between the foundation models and Generative AI applications that will allow data to be a differentiator for enterprises.Great just isn't good enough for our People Operations team (known elsewhere as "Human Resources"). We bring the world's most innovative people to Google and provide the programs that help them thrive. Whether recruiting the next Googler, refining our core programs, developing talent, or simply looking for ways to inject some more fun into the lives of our Googlers, we bring a data-driven approach that is reinventing the human resources field. You’ll play an essential role advancing a more diverse, accessible, equitable, and inclusive Google through our hiring, promotion, retention, and inclusion practices.The US base salary range for this full-time position is $202,000-$287,000 + bonus + equity + benefits. Our salary ranges are determined by role, level, and location. The range displayed on each job posting reflects the minimum and maximum target salaries for the position across all US locations. Within the range, individual pay is determined by work location and additional factors, including job-related skills, experience, and relevant education or training. Your recruiter can share more about the specific salary range for your preferred location during the hiring process.Please note that the compensation details listed in US role postings reflect the base salary only, and do not include bonus, equity, or benefits. Learn more about benefits at Google .Responsibilities• Provide leadership and guidance on organizational and people-related strategy and execution.• Demonstrate proficiency in organizational effectiveness, talent and performance management, change management, leadership coaching, data analysis and insights, employee relations and tactical development .• Partner with leaders on the define, design, launch, and landing of change initiatives and provide insightful data to guide decision-making and propose proactive solutions.• Solve problems and get to the root cause of any issue, design and quickly implement solutions that cut across multiple disciplines, even those beyond people and organizational solutions.• Consult with Google leaders to create a comprehensive people plan to influence change over large functions at Google and serve as a trusted advisor and thought leader within the client organization, advising General Manager's(GM), Vice-Presidents (VP) and executive leaders.Google is proud to be an equal opportunity workplace and is an affirmative action employer.
